NEW ZEALAND STEAM NAVIGATION COMPANY.
IMPORTANT MEETING OE SHAREHOLDERS. . (Evening Post. 6th AprU.) A pbivate meeting of shareholders in this company, opposed to the scheme of amalgamation, was held last night at Barrett’s Hotel, J. M. Taylor, Esq., in the Chair. Mr. Bishop read the annexed report of the committee appointed at the previous meeting, and which was adopted with a vote of thanks from the shareholders to the committe for their successful exertions :
The protest against amalgamation which you adopted was signed by 72 shareholders, resident here and at the Hutt, and was handed in to the Manager of the Company on the Bth March, together with the separate protests with the signatures of 88 shareholders.: - . A circular note from your, committee, with a copy of the resolutions and. protest which you. had adopted, together withm 1 letter commenting on the report of the Panama; Company’s December meeting, and also a proxy paper was issued to every shareholder in the colony by the. first week in March—those to non: residents in Wellington were all posted .on March. Ist. - . This action was responded to by many proxies being sent in to varioas shareholders; 53 were sent to your committee by the ,36th March, in time, and 10 have been received too late, which would otherwise have increased the majority by 111 votes. , The result has . been that ,on Eriday last .the seheme of amalgamation wus rejected by. 1314 votes against '471, and by 143 shareholders against 30: The object for which your committee was appointed has therefore been attained.”. Signed J. E. Nathan, ' ' Ed. Owen, W. Bishop.
: Wellington, sth April, 1867. I It being generally believed, from statements by'.several of the directors, that they intend to proDOse, at the meeting on the 18th' instant, at once to wind up the company, thA following resolution was put and camed 4 iinanimously:— , That this meeting. considers that any attempt to wind tip the company at. the present moment would he'seriously injurious to the interests of the shareholders-; and. that efforts he' inadei to prevent the adoption of suen a plan.- " '■ That in order to, secure a profitable return for the enpittsi invested, it is requisite that a more economical and energetic system of management be introduced; and under a Board of Directors, the' number' of' which* shall not exceed five* or be less thaii three.* <
The following Committee was 1 appointed to carry out tlie 1 vje we of the meeting, with power to'add to their number: — J. E. Nathan, E. Owen, W.Biabop, J. M. Taylor, E. Tdomath, Jos. Burue, and Jno PUmmer.
